If your priority is calls and meetings with better microphone quality, as well as a robust build, the Earfun Wave Pro with active noise cancelling is suitable, especially in noisier environments or during air travel. For those who prefer light and more portable options, the smaller Sony MDREX15AP earbuds may be better. However, they lack wireless functionality and noise cancellation. Earfun Wave Pro offers comprehensive control customization through an app, and better battery life, but Sony's earbuds are more budget-friendly. Earfun's over-ear headphones are foldable with detachable cables, making them versatile for various contexts, whereas Sony's offer basic functionality with a simpler design. Give Feedback

"At the ultra budget $10 price-point (and we’ve seen the no-mic version go for as cheap as $7), I’d say these are a decent option if you’re looking for a passable pair of earbuds for basic use that’s as cheap as possible. I wouldn’t say they feel or sound as good as some of the ultra-budget alternatives out there – of which there are a few at this point – but some might disagree. I will say though that the cable is a little bit nicer than those of that same competition."

About Sony

Sony is a multinational corporation, based out of Japan, with over 75 years of experience in the consumer electronics industry. In the audio market, Sony has been a trendsetter several times throughout its history. In 1979 they released the first-ever portable music player, the Sony Walkman, followed by the Discman 20 years later. Today, Sony is one of the leaders in the wireless headphone and earbud market, especially in terms of Active Noise Cancellation technology.
